  The PPR-SMR protein PPR53 enhances the stability and translation of specific chloroplast RNAs in maize

Zoschke, R., Watkins, K. P., Miranda, R. G., & Barkan, A. (2016). The PPR-SMR protein PPR53 enhances the stability and translation of specific chloroplast RNAs in maize. The Plant Journal, 85(5), 594-606. doi:10.1111/tpj.13093.
